An electromagnetic flowmeter is useful when it is desirable not to interrupt the system in which the fluid is flowing (such as the blood in an artery during heart surgery) . Such a device is illustrated in the figure. The conducting fluid moves with speed v in a tube of diameter d. Perpendicular to this tube is a magnetic field B. A voltage V is induced between opposite sides of the tube due to the motion of the conducting fluid in the magnetic field. Standard Deviation
A calculation used to determine the variability or scattering of data points in a set, indicating the extent to which these points vary from the mean value.
Central Tendency
A statistical measure that identifies a single value as representative of an entire distribution, aiming to capture the center point of a data set.
